The open circuit failure mode results in an almost complete loss of capacitance. The high ESR failure can result in self heating of the capacitor which leads to an increase of internal pressure in the case and loss of electrolyte as the case seal fails and areas local to the capacitor are contaminated with acidic liquid.

Electrolytic capacitors characterized by very big capacitance per volume unit, but with low rated voltages and very important power losses due to the ionic conductivity. In particular, the bigger the capacitance density, the lower the rated voltage.
The failure mode of electrolytic capacitors is relatively slow and manifests over periods of months rather than seconds which can be the case with short circuit capacitor failure modes. Therefore condition monitoring may be practical and useful for these components.
